According to the Energy Rating Website Australian hot water systems could account for as much as 25% of the total household energy consumption. A Sanden heat pump only uses 22% of the energy required by an electric storage system hot water system putting it miles ahead in energy and running-cost savings compared to inefficient electric and gas hot water systems.
